Concrete hairline crack repair services focus on addressing very fine cracks that appear on concrete surfaces, such as driveways, patios, basement floors, or garage slabs. These cracks are typically less than the width of a human hair and often develop over time due to natural settling, temperature fluctuations, or minor ground movement. Repair involves cleaning out the crack, sometimes applying a specialized filler or sealant, and ensuring the surface is restored to prevent further deterioration. The goal is to improve the appearance of the concrete and protect it from potential issues caused by water infiltration or further cracking.
These services are essential for solving problems related to water leaks, surface instability, and aesthetic concerns. Hairline cracks, if left untreated, can expand gradually and lead to more significant structural issues or uneven surfaces that pose tripping hazards. Repairing these small cracks early can help maintain the integrity of the concrete, prevent moisture intrusion, and extend the lifespan of the property’s surfaces. What causes concrete hairline cracks to form? Hairline cracks in concrete can develop due to natural settling, temperature changes, or drying shrinkage over time.
Are hairline cracks in concrete harmful? Typically, hairline cracks are cosmetic and do not compromise the structural integrity of the concrete.
How can local contractors repair hairline cracks? They often use specialized sealing or filling techniques to restore the appearance and prevent further cracking.
Is it necessary to repair hairline cracks immediately? While not always urgent, addressing cracks early can help prevent them from widening or worsening over time.
What types of services do local pros offer for hairline crack repair? They provide assessment, crack sealing, filling, and sometimes surface refinishing to improve the concrete’s appearance and durability.
